Seems like the upcoming Proton Preve 1.6L Turbo is getting quite good reviews. Plus it seems quite value for money (RM 75,000) considering the specs ure getting.

Initial spec list:

1) 138Hp, 205Nm torque (more powerful than Altis 2.0V at 144Hp, 187Nm)
2) 7 speed CVT Protonic auto transmission with Sports mode and paddle shifters
3) 0 – 100kmph in 9.6 secs (Kia Optima is 10.9 secs)
4) First Proton with Euro 5 environmental emission standards
5) First Proton to use Hot Press Forming high tensile strength body
6) Certified by Australian NCAP
7) 4 airbags
8) Anti Lock Braking System (ABS)
9) Electronic Brake Force Distribution (EBD)
10) Brake Assist (BA)
11) Electronic Stability Control (ESP)
12) Shortest full braking stopping distance from 100km – 0 in 36.8m compared to Altis and Civic
13) Improved Noise Vibration Harshness (NVH) insulation
14) European handling
15) 16 inch rims
16) Spacious interior & more rear legroom
17) 10 year power window warranty
18) First Proton Global Car
